About 45 Drovers Way

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

45 Drovers Way is a five-bedroom detached house in Worcester (WR3 8QD). It has a recorded floor area of 128 m² (around 1378 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1983-1990 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(September 2014)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 77). The latest certificate is from September 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a conservatory.

At 128 m² it's 29.3% larger than the typical home in the postcode (99 m² median across 39 EPCs). 11 years since the last transfer (January 2015). Today's modelled estimate of £361,000 is 31.3% above the 2015 sale price.
